Important results from the project
The principal purpose was to make real-time tracking more reliable and cost efficient, by using voice technologies for transmitting GPS locations/customer data, with the objective to pave the way for enhanced traceability by knowing exactly where things are, where they’ve been, and how they’re performing when tracking location and asset data. The key fulfillment of the project was the following developed features in the prototype: API to a FMS A HW device with a MCU for bi-directional communication Algorithm integrated in the MCU to accomplish ‘dataless’ communication possible
Expected long term effects
Firstly, a prototype of the Global Connect platform is available as a final result.The predicted principal impact of the project was the very positive POC to transmit short bi-directional messages from geographical moving IoT devices and sensors,without using mobile data. Finally, fulfillment of GlobalConnect / IoT devices is "feeding" both FMS and smart contracts with position and sensor data such as temperature, humidity, position, oxygen, etc. The impact and predicted outcome of this solution in the maritime transport sector allows the creation of decentralized platforms.
Approach and implementation
As a project methodology we´d used SCRUM .The container/rolltrailer was encoded with its own ID and specified pre-defined message was encoded by calls represented both longitude and latitude.The application board has a MAXM8Q GPS/GNSS receiver and a GSM module, enabling straightforward development of locationaware, global communicating application, supported opensource Arm Mbed development platform which provided libraries, hardware designs and tools for prototyping.Daily analysis were fulfilled by comparing realtime locationdata, with Mobile data and dataless.
